This was Splitcoast sketch challenge #93 .  I like to look back at the old sketches since I'm so new to the community, eventually I always something that catches my eye.  There is definitely something for everyone.  In the sketch there was a charm that was supposed to hang down from that folded corner.  I decided to make my own embelly since I didn't have anything that would go along with the theme.  I decided to make my own charm with PolyShrink .  I don't use PolyShrink too often, but, I have to admit, making the charm was lots of fun; I think I might have to do it more often!  If you're not familiar with PolyShrink you can click HERE to get a good description of the product.
